Lucy Letby: doctor criticises judge's opening remarks at inquiry
Briefly

Dr. Michael Hall criticized the inquiry's opening remarks, asserting that they overlooked significant flaws in the prosecution's medical evidence against Lucy Letby, impacting her trial fairness.
Lady Justice Thirlwall emphasized that public critique of Letby’s convictions due to 'noise' from uninformed commentators is unwarranted, noting the additional stress it causes parents.
Lawyers for families of the affected infants expressed concern over the renewed questioning of Letby’s convictions, stating it amplifies the distress faced by grieving parents.
The inquiry, led by Lady Justice Thirlwall, will investigate whether Lucy Letby could have been stopped sooner amid calls for deeper scrutiny of hospital management.
